Panasonic MINAS A5 Family MSME022S1V Servo Motor 200V 200W
Spec Detail
Item | Specifications |
---|
Part Number | MSME022S1V |
Details | Low inertia, Connector type, IP67 |
Family Name | MINAS A5 |
Series | MSME Series |
Type | Low inertia |
Enclosure | IP67 |
About Enclosure | Except rotating portion of output shaft and connecting pin part of the motor connector and the encoder connector. |
Environmental Conditions | For more details, please refer to the instruction manual. |
Flange sq. dimension | 60 mm sq. |
Flange sq. dimension (Unit:mm) | 60 |
Motor lead-out configuration | Connector |
Motor encoder connector | Connector |
Power supply capacity (kVA) | 0.5 |
Voltage specifications | 200 V |
Rated output | 200 W |
Rated current (A (rms)) | 1.5 |
Holding brake | with |
Mass (kg) | 1.2 |
Oil seal | with |
Shaft | Key-way, center tap |
Rated torque (N ⋅ m) | 0.64 |
Momentary Max. peak torque (N ⋅ m) | 1.91 |
Max. current (A (o-p)) | 6.5 |
Regenerative brake frequency (times/min) | Without option :No limit With option :No limit Option (External regenerative resistor) Part No. : DV0P4283 |
About regenerative brake frequency | Please refer to the details of [Motor Specification Description] , Note: 1, and 2. |
Rated rotational speed (r/min) | 3000 |
Rated rotational Max. speed (r/min) | 6000 |
Moment of inertia of rotor ( x10-4 kg ⋅ m²) | 0.16 |
Recommended moment of inertia ratio of the load and the rotor | 30 times or less |
About recommended moment of inertia ratio of the load and the rotor | Please refer to the details of [Motor Specification Description] ,Note: 3. |
Rotary encoder: specifications | 17-bit Absolute/Incremental system |
Notice | When using a rotary encoder as an incremental system (not using multi-turn data), do not connect a battery for absolute encoder. |
Rotary encoder: Resolution | 131072 |
Brake specifications
Item | Specifications |
---|
Static friction torque (N ⋅ m) | 1.27 or more |
Engaging time (ms) | 50 or less |
Releasing time (ms) | 15 or less |
Exciting current (DC) (A) | 0.36 |
Releasing voltage (DC) (V) | 1 or more |
Exciting voltage (DC) (V) | 24 ± 1.2 |
About brake specifications | This brake will be released when it is energized. Do not use this for braking the motor in motion. Please refer to the details of [Motor Specification Description] , "Specifications of Built-in Holding Brake" and "Notes on [Motor specification] page, Note: 4. |
Permissible load
Item | Specifications |
---|
During assembly: Radial load P-direction (N) | 392 |
During assembly: Thrust load A-direction (N) | 147 |
During assembly: Thrust load B-direction (N) | 196 |
During operation: Radial load P-direction (N) | 245 |
During operation: Thrust load A, B-direction (N) | 98 |
About permissible load | For details, refer to the [Motor Specification Description] "Permissible Load at Output Shaft". |
